Hey all,

I purchased a 75 gallon (I think Marineland) tank with internal corner overflow from the marketplace, and I just got it filled and running with the (AC) return pump, new DC return pump on the way.

I have a few questions because the overflow is loud and bubbly at the bottom. It is a Durso style overflow with the return line right next to it, almost exactly as pictured. The water in the overflow is just above the holes in the sides of the drain, and it makes a lot of noise. I'm wondering if the DC pump, which is a lot stronger, will be able to tune the noise out OR if I should just cover the return into a Herbie type overflow and then put a over the top return on the other side. I'd rather not replumb stuff as I did that all weekend, and it's going to be a mess as the tank is full now, but I will do it if it's better for the long run, if Durso type overflows are just loud, I'd rather redo it. Any advice?

You could use the supply from pump to tank (hole) as a drain, which would make a herbie style, instead of durso. You’d then have to run supply over the top/rim, or drill a hole on the back somewhere, preferably on opposite side of tank from overflow. Or you could drill another hole inside the overflow box on bottom

The siphon should be at least a few inches below water level so it doesn’t suck air. The secondary shouldn’t be more than an inch below weir so water doesn’t make noise as it falls into overflow box

You don't have a secondary. You have a single drain, which cannot safely be a full siphon. A single drain like you have now is difficult to silence.

Raise the bottom of the overflow drain pipe until it is just touching or slightly above the sump water level. The deeper you put it the farther you force the air into the water to make bubbles.

You need to raise the top of the drain until the water level in the overflow allows the water to enter through the weir and fall less than an inch or so. Look where that water level is in the overflow box now on the pipe and estimate how much higher it has to be from there.

I will tell you that these manufactured overflows arent meant for the kind of flow numbers you see on R2R. It is easy to overpower them with a large DC pump. I have dual corner overflows on a 180 and they only run about 1200 GPH together. I have a 75 gallon tank I drilled and it handles 1000gph and has 2 drains.
 
If you use the drains the way they were designed to be they work fine. If you want more flow through the sump you will have to redesign it some of the ways already mentioned.

On your durso it looks to be the adjustable variety. You can pull it up/push it down.
We’re talking inside overflow box ^

With that said you will have noise with a single pipe system because air must go down with water = not full siphon= gurgling. You can greatly quiet it if you cut down the flow. On a 75 gal, regardless of noise factor, would shoot for 3-6 times tank volume per hour through sump. On a single pipe system you could do a Maggie muffler or stockman standpipe, instead of durso. Either would be quieter.
The drain pipe going into sump should end about an inch deepinto water

No violent frothing necessary. Not 1 inch or 3 inches under the water.

The reason is simple. The farther you put the pipe under the water the greater the pressure required to push the air out. The greater pressure causes the bubbles to form into larger ones that then get pushed out and froth the water as they rise and burst making noise. If you barely touch the water tiny bubbles come out that pop quietly and dont have any force to make noise.
